The purpose of this study is to comparatively examine 2013, 2017 and 2018 secondary school mathematics curricula in terms of 21st century skills. 2013-2017-2018 mathematics course curricula were examined in terms of general features and basic approaches, goals, achievements, learning areas and themes, learning-teaching processes, assessment phase. Document analysis method which is one of the qualitative research designs was used in this study. The data of the study were analyzed with the descriptive analysis technique. The results of the study show that 21st century skills are more explicit, especially in the basis approaches and general features of the 2017 and 2018 program. It has been determined that productivity and accountability skills are not included in the achievements of the curricula, and information, media and technology skills are not included in the measurement and assessment approach. In addition, when the learning outcomes are evaluated in terms of 21st century skills, it has been determined that most of the learning outcomes include indirect explanations for skills and more than one skill at the same time. Also, no explanation for 21st century skills were found in learning domains and themes in any of the curricula examined. With regard to research findings, suggestions were offered for future studies.

Previous research on learning-related digital games has focused on studying learning outcomes with mostly adult participants. This study explores what children have experienced they have learned by playing digital games, how these learning experiences relate to 21st-century skills, and in which contexts do the children benefit from playing digital games. The data were collected from children’s essays, which were analyzed using qualitative content analysis. Results reveal that children’s learning experiences are often related to 21st-century core subjects and skills, but they also reported improved physical abilities and sports competences from digital games. Children felt that the skills they had gained were beneficial in the contexts of school, sports, and friendships. The results contribute to our understanding of digital games and children by providing children’s perspective on digital games and learning.

The 21st-century skills are considered to be needed by individuals in a changing world. The aim of this research study is to determine whether or not the self-efficacy perceptions of students enrolled in the Faculty of Education, the Faculty of Literature, and the Faculty of Nursing (health) pertaining to the 21st-century skills cause any difference among the faculties. The population of the research is comprise of 1,056 students, 841 females and 215 males, at Ege University during the fall semester of the 2018-2019 academic year. “21st Century Skills Self-efficacy Perception” scale, which has 3 subdimensions such as “Learning and Renewal (LR) Skills,” “Life and Career (LC) Skills,” and “Information, Media and Technology (IMT) Skills,” is utilized in the study. The research study is designed in accordance with the causal-comparative model. In the data analysis, independent groups t-test is performed to detect differences in terms of gender, whereas the one-way analysis of variance) techniques are conducted to detect differences in terms of faculties. The margin of error is determined as .05 in the study. No significant difference is detected in the LR skills of university students in terms of the gender variable. It is found that a significant difference exists according to gender in the subdimension of LC skills. No significant difference is observed according to gender variable in the subdimension of IMT skills of university students. According to this result, the LC skills of female students are detected to be higher than that of male students. It is observed that the LR skills of the students in the faculty of education are higher than that of the students in the faculty of health sciences. It is determined that a significant difference exists in the LC skills of university students according to the faculty of education variable. It is determined that the LC skills of the students in both the faculties of education and literature are higher than that of the students in the faculty of health sciences. Furthermore, it is determined that the IMT skills of the students in the faculty of education and the faculty of literature are higher than that of the students in the faculty of health sciences.

The article describes the experience of teaching coding in the curricula of schools in Ireland and the province of Ontario (Canada). The province of Ontario is a successful participant in the International Computer and Informational Literacy Study (ICILS); Ireland attaches particular importance to the possibility of developing 21st century skills in coding. The goals, objectives, structure of the content of the corresponding training courses and the planned learning outcomes are presented. The Canadian, Irish and Russian approaches to teaching coding at school are compared according to the following criteria: compulsory mastery, thematic blocks, software, subject results, skills of the XXI century, course duration. The advantages of the Russian informatics course and the possibility of using foreign experience in the construction of elective courses and/or extracurricular programs are described.

In this study, the relationship between the levels of 5th grade science course exam questions and the 5th class learning outcomes of the science curriculum in the revised Bloom taxonomy was examined. The research was carried out using document analysis method. Since the revised Bloom taxonomy categories were used for the analysis, the data obtained were analyzed with the descriptive analysis technique. The study included 967 science questions and 40 learning outcomes in the 2017-2018 academic year. These questions and learning outcomes were analyzed. At the end of analysis, the relationship between the learning outcomes and exam questions was determined. The inter-rater reliability computing has been made in the analysis of questions-learning outcomes. The reliability co-efficient was calculated .81 for learning outcomes and .77 for questions, indicating an acceptable reliability. According to the results of the analysis, it was determined that the most learning outcomes were in the conceptual knowledge dimension and the most questions were included in the factual knowledge dimension. In the cognitive processes dimension, it was determined that most learning outcomes are at the level of understanding, and the most questions are at the level of remembering. It is understood that 37% of the exam questions are at the level of learning outcomes. In addition, it was determined that there were no questions about some learning outcomes (24%).
